Registrar una geodatabase de grupo de trabajo en ArcGIS Server
En este tema
- Instalar el cliente de SQL Server Native
- Agregar la cuenta de ArcGIS Server al servidor de base de datos
- Otorgar a la cuenta de ArcGIS Server acceso a la geodatabase de grupo de trabajo
- Crear un archivo
.sde - Registrar la geodatabase de grupo de trabajo
Como administrador de ArcGIS Server, tiene la opción de registrar carpetas de datos, bases de datos y geodatabases en ArcGIS Server. El proceso de registro de datos proporciona a ArcGIS Server una lista de ubicaciones a las cuales puede acceder. El proceso de registro de datos también ayuda a que ArcGIS Server ajuste las rutas de los datos a medida que los publica en los equipos.
Para registrar una geodatabase de grupo de trabajo con ArcGIS Server, realice lo siguiente:
- Instale SQL Server Native Client en todos los equipos cliente que son remotos con respecto a la instancia de SQL Server Express.
- Añada la cuenta de ArcGIS Server al servidor de base de datos.
- Conceda al menos privilegios de solo lectura en los datos a la cuenta de ArcGIS Server.
- Cree una conexión de base de datos (archivo .sde) en la geodatabase de grupo de trabajo.
- Registre la geodatabase con ArcGIS Server a través de ArcGIS for Desktop o ArcGIS Server Manager.
En las secciones siguientes se proporciona más información sobre cómo preparar su cliente de ArcGIS para conectarse a una geodatabase de grupo de trabajo y registrarla con ArcGIS Server.
Instalar el cliente de SQL Server Native
Cuando se utiliza un grupo de trabajo de ArcGIS Server, ArcGIS Server y la instancia de SQL Server Express deben estar instalados en el mismo equipo; por tanto, no es necesario instalar el cliente de SQL Server Native en el equipo de ArcGIS Server, ya que los archivos que se necesitan para conectar se instalan con la instancia de SQL Server Express.
Para conectarse a la instancia de SQL Server Express desde un equipo de ArcGIS for Desktop remoto, debe instalar el cliente de SQL Server Native.
Puede obtener el cliente de SQL Server Native en el Centro de descargas de Microsoft e instalarlo si la versión es compatible con ArcGIS. También puede descargar e instalar el cliente de SQL Server Native desde My Esri. Instale el cliente en todos los equipos en los que se haya instalado ArcGIS for Desktop.
Si instala el cliente en un sistema operativo de 64 bits, debe utilizar el archivo ejecutable de 64 bits; con él se instalan archivos tanto de 32 bits como de 64 bits. Si ejecuta el cliente nativo de SQL Server de 32 bits en un sistema operativo de 64 bits, no funcionará.
Agregar la cuenta de ArcGIS Server al servidor de base de datos
Las geodatabases de grupo de trabajo usan exclusivamente conexiones autenticadas de sistema operativo (SO). Cuando se especifica autenticación de SO para la conexión de geodatabase, ArcGIS Server debe poder conectarse a los datos utilizando la cuenta de ArcGIS Server.
Añada la cuenta de ArcGIS Server al servidor de base de datos.
- Inicie una sesión en el cliente utilizando un inicio de sesión que sea administrador del servidor de base de datos e inicie ArcMap o ArcCatalog.
- Haga doble clic en el servidor de bases de datos en el árbol de Catálogo para conectarse al mismo.
- Abra el cuadro de diálogo Permisos de los servidores de base de datos.
Haga clic con el botón derecho en el servidor de bases de datos y haga clic en Permiso.
- Añada la cuenta de ArcGIS Server al servidor de base de datos.
- Haga clic en Agregar usuario.
- Especifique la ubicación, local o dominio, de su cuenta de ArcGIS Server.
- Escriba el nombre de su cuenta de ArcGIS Server y haga clic en Comprobar nombres para verificar que el nombre de inicio de sesión es válido.
- Haga clic en Aceptar para cerrar el cuadro de diálogo Seleccionar usuario o grupo.
El inicio de sesión se añade a la lista Usuarios del Servidor de la Base de datos.
- Haga clic en Aceptar para aplicar los cambios y cerrar el cuadro de diálogo Permiso.
De forma predeterminada, la cuenta de ArcGIS Server se añade como usuario en todas las geodatabases en el servidor de base de datos; sin embargo, no se otorgan privilegios específicos a este usuario para las geodatabases.
A continuación, debe otorgar a la cuenta de ArcGIS Server acceso a la geodatabase que desea registrar en ArcGIS Server.
Otorgar a la cuenta de ArcGIS Server acceso a la geodatabase de grupo de trabajo
Debe otorgar a la cuenta de ArcGIS Server acceso a los datos de la geodatabase. Si no va a publicar servicios de entidades editables desde la geodatabase, solo tiene que otorgar al usuario de ArcGIS Server privilegios de solo lectura para la geodatabase. Si va a registrar la geodatabase como una base de datos administrada y va a publicar servicios de entidades editables, debe otorgar además permisos de escritura sobre la geodatabase y de lectura/escritura sobre los datos a la cuenta de ArcGIS Server.
- En el nodo Servidores de base de datos del árbol de Catálogo, haga doble clic en la geodatabase de grupo de trabajo que desee registrar con el servidor para conectarse a ella.
- Abra el cuadro de diálogo Permisos de la geodatabase.
Haga clic con el botón derecho del ratón en la geodatabase, seleccione Administración y, a continuación, haga clic en Permisos.
- Seleccione el usuario de ArcGIS Server en la lista Usuarios del servidor de la base de datos y asígnele permisos sobre la geodatabase.
- En el caso de una base de datos registrada, haga clic en Solo lectura. para otorgar permisos de solo lectura a la cuenta de ArcGIS Server sobre la geodatabase.
- En el caso de una base de datos administrada, haga clic en Lectura/Escritura para permitir a la cuenta de ArcGIS Server crear datasets en la geodatabase.
- Haga clic en Aceptar para cerrar el cuadro de diálogo Permisos.
- Abra el cuadro de diálogo Permisos del dataset.
Haga clic con el botón derecho del ratón en uno de los datasets que se van a editar, seleccione Administrar y, a continuación, haga clic en Privilegios.
- Otorgue a la cuenta de ArcGIS Server privilegios de lectura/escritura sobre el dataset.
Elija la cuenta de ArcGIS Server en la lista Usuarios del servidor de la base de datos, haga clic en Lectura/Escritura y, a continuación, haga clic en Aceptar para cerrar el cuadro de diálogo.
- Repita los dos pasos anteriores para cada uno de los datasets que se van a editar mediante un servicio de entidades.
Crear un archivo .sde
Para registrar una geodatabase de grupo de trabajo en ArcGIS Server, debe hacer referencia a una conexión de base de datos (.sde), no a una conexión de servidor de base de datos (.gds).
La forma más sencilla de realizar esto es hacer clic con el botón derecho del ratón en la geodatabase situada bajo el servidor de base de datos del árbol de catálogo y, a continuación, hacer clic en Guardar conexión. Se creará una nueva conexión en el nodo Conexiones de base de datos del árbol de Catálogo.
Una vez creado el archivo, puede importarlo cuando registre la geodatabase.
Registrar la geodatabase de grupo de trabajo
Puede registrar la geodatabase de grupo de trabajo como una base de datos o una base de datos administrada de ArcGIS Server. Esto se puede realizar desde Server Manager o el árbol de Catálogo en ArcGIS for Desktop. Consulte los temas siguientes para obtener una explicación de las opciones de registro y de cómo se registra la geodatabase: